The Conference Tournaments have begun in the divisions of College Baseball covered here at Balladeer’s Blog.
GOLDEN STATE ATHLETIC CONFERENCE
DAY ONE, GAME ONE: The 3 seeds – the HOPE INTERNATIONAL UNIVERSITY ROYALS – started things off against the 2nd seeded ARIZONA CHRISTIAN UNIVERSITY FIRESTORM. The Firestorm seized a quick 4-0 lead in the 1st Inning but the Royals made it a 4-2 game in the 2nd.
Arizona Christian University extended their lead to 5-2 in the 3rd Inning following which neither team scored in the 4th. Hope International U put up 5 more runs in the 5th Inning for a 7-5 advantage. The Royals notched 1 more run in the 9th to end the scoring, winning the game 8-5. Pitcher Henry Martinez got the W.
DAY ONE, GAME TWO: The 4th seeded WESTMONT COLLEGE WARRIORS (should be the Guardians) took on the 5 seeds – THE MASTER’S UNIVERSITY MUSTANGS. The Mustangs went on top 3-0 in the opening Inning with the Warriors cutting that to a 3-1 lead in the 2nd.
After a scoreless 3rd Inning both teams’ bats caught fire, driving in run after run the rest of the way. A 5-4 TMU edge in the 5th Inning became a 9-7 advantage for Westmont College in the 6th and ultimately a 13-13 tie to end the 9th.
The 10th Inning resulted in a 15-15 deadlock followed by no scoring in the 11th. In the 12th Inning the Warriors emerged with a 16-15 triumph. Nick Sablock pitched for the win.
